Herbert C. Rhea - ATC/L, Retired Director of Sports Medicine & Head Athletic Trainer

A native of Idabel,   Herb is a graduate of OSU in HPER and has a Masters Degree in Sports Medicine from the University of Virginia.  A Teacher/Athletic Trainer since 1978, he has taught previously at Enid H.S., Ferrum College, Va and has been at Jenks since 1994.  He teaches Athletic Training /First Aid and Physical Education . He was named Oklahoma All-State Trainer in 1998 and is a member of the Oklahoma All-State Student Trainer Committee. He was inducted to the Oklahoma Athletic Trainers Hall of Fame.

Dr. Randy Hendricks – Team Physician   

A native of Parsons Kansas began his practice in Tulsa in 1989. Randy  is a specialist in injuries and diseases of the Spinal column. He is a graduate of Emporia Kansas State College, University of Kansas Medical School and residency at St. Francis Regional Medical Center, Wichita Kansas. He is married to Martha and has 4 children Kelly, Trevor, Ross and Jadyn who have benefited from a Jenks Public school education. Dr. Hendricks has been a Team Physician since 1995 and has been a significant part of the success of Jenks Athletics and we are extremely happy to have Randy as part of the Sports Medicine Team of the Jenks Trojans.
